Roofing cost by material.
Installed price ranges for a full roof replacement in Casanova, adjusted for local labor and code. Linked materials have a dedicated city guide.
- Architectural shingle roofDimensional laminated shingles — the U.S. default$6,800 – $13,500
- 3-tab shingle roofEntry-level asphalt$5,100 – $8,900
- Standing-seam metal roofConcealed fasteners, 40–70 year service life$13,000 – $34,000
- Corrugated metal roofExposed-fastener panels$6,800 – $17,000
- Flat roof membraneTPO, EPDM, or PVC for low-slope sections$4,300 – $13,000
- Tear-off & disposalRemoving the old roof, dumpster included$850 – $2,600
- Permits & inspectionVaries by municipality$225 – $850
* Ranges adjusted for Casanova's tier and median income — verify with an on-site quote.

Before you sign: the quote checklist
- Get quotes from at least 3 licensed roofing contractors in Casanova.
- Make sure every quote itemizes tear-off, underlayment, flashing, and disposal.
- Verify licensing and insurance before hiring — ask for certificates, not promises.
- Ask about both the material warranty and the workmanship warranty — they differ.

Common Issues
Hail Damage
Casanova experiences hailstorms that can bruise asphalt shingles, reducing their lifespan and often necessitating full replacement rather than spot repairs.
Wind-Lifted Shingles
Strong winds from summer thunderstorms can lift and curl shingles, compromising the roof's integrity and leading to leaks that require a new roof.
UV Degradation
Intense sun exposure in Virginia summers causes asphalt shingles to dry out and crack over time, especially on south-facing slopes, making replacement the only option.
Ice Dam Formation
Winter snow and freeze-thaw cycles can create ice dams along eaves, forcing water under shingles and damaging the roof deck, often requiring a full replacement.
Moss and Algae Growth
Humid conditions in Casanova promote moss and algae growth on roofs, which can lift shingles and retain moisture, accelerating deterioration to the point of replacement.

How do I choose a roofing contractor in Casanova?
Look for contractors who are licensed in Virginia and carry liability insurance and workers' compensation. Ask for references from recent local projects and verify their standing with the Virginia Department of Professional and Occupational Regulation. Get multiple written estimates and compare scope, not just price.
What are Virginia's licensing requirements for roofers?
Virginia requires roofing contractors to hold a Class A, B, or C contractor license depending on the project value. For most roof replacements, a Class A or B license is needed. Check the license status through the Virginia DPOR website before hiring.
When is the ideal time to replace a roof in Casanova?
Late spring and early fall offer mild temperatures and lower humidity, which help asphalt shingles seal properly. Summer can be hot, but work is still possible. Winter installations are possible but may require special adhesives for cold weather.
Do I need a permit for roof replacement in Casanova?
Yes, most roof replacements in Casanova require a permit from the local building department. The contractor typically handles the permit application, but it's important to confirm. Permits ensure the work meets Virginia's building code and safety standards.
